Shared note | In the 1900 US Federal Census for Nevada, Ness, Kansas, 64-year-old farmer Joseph and his 55-year-old wife Caroline [maiden name unknown] Wray have been married 33-years and have had eight children, only three are living. However, the census taker has recorded four children, 33-year-old Indiana-born farmer W.E. [William Edward] who has been married 6 months, 30-year-old Iowa-born farmer George, 24-year-old Indiana-born E.L. [sic she is Euphemia Snodgrass, William's wife], and 17-year-old Iowa-born Mabel Wray. Also in this household is a hired man, 17-year-old Iowa-born John Willour. Joseph immigrated from England in 1851 and is a naturalized citizen. Caroline immigrated from England in 1865. Joseph is farming land he owns, free of mortgage. Everyone's parents are recorded as being born in England, except John Willour, whose father was born in Ohio and his mother in Illinois. This parental English birth is incorrect for Euphemia, whose parents, Hugh and Lidia [Gray] Snodgrass, are living on an adjacent farm and who were born in Indiana. |
